The Hotel

The Ritz-Carlton Charlotte occupies a 19-storey LEED Gold-certified tower at 201 East Trade Street in the heart of Uptown, the city's financial and entertainment quarter, opened in 2009 as part of the Wachovia (now Truist) corporate campus. The 146-room hotel is one of two Ritz-Carlton properties in the Carolinas (alongside Reynolds Lake Oconee in Georgia and the smaller Cliffs program), and is the downtown luxury anchor that the Ballantyne's south Charlotte setting deliberately is not. The building's contemporary glass envelope is unusually serious for a city Ritz, the rooftop garden was the property's signal architectural gesture, and the hotel has held its operational position as Charlotte's primary five-star business booking through three economic cycles.

Rooms run from a 38 square metre Deluxe King to the corner Ritz-Carlton Suite, with the upper category targets being the Premier King with the city view and the Club Lounge floors with their dedicated concierge. The 2024 room refresh introduced a softer palette than the original opening kit, with refreshed bathrooms in marble and brushed nickel, deep soaking tubs in the upper categories, and the brand's heavy bedding programme. WiFi is included; parking is valet only and is paid. Club Lounge access is the practical upgrade for a multi-night business stay; the corner Premier suites are the proposal-grade booking.

Bar Cocoa is the property's destination chocolate bar and afternoon-tea room, the only serious chocolate program in a Carolina hotel and a quiet city favourite. BLT Steak (Laurent Tourondel's classic) runs the dinner service in the main restaurant space, a Manhattan-format steakhouse that operates as the corporate-entertainment room for Uptown finance. The Lobby Lounge handles the evening apertivo and the bar service; the rooftop bar in season is open evenings only with a reservation queue that builds early on weekends.

The rooftop garden is the property's defining feature and the architectural gesture that makes the Charlotte Ritz different from the brand's standard city kit. A landscaped urban garden on the eleventh floor with bee hives, vegetable beds, and a stand of native plantings, the space anchors the seasonal rooftop bar and is the venue of choice for Uptown proposals, intimate engagement dinners, and small private events through spring and summer. The 13,000 square foot spa runs a serious wellness program, the rooftop pool deck is the only one in Uptown that resembles a resort pool, and the property's location places it within a five-minute walk of Spectrum Center, Bank of America Stadium, the Queen City Quarter, and the corporate towers that drive the booking calendar. The property completed a $40 million refresh through 2024 and remains the city's reference business hotel.
